Featured Artist of the Month: Danny Tyrell
Danny Tyrrell is a musician, composer and teacher. He started performing at age 14, and has played over 9000 times in over 20 countries. Read about how the Hubbard Management System helps him live his musical life.

Please tell us a little bit about your art business.
As a lifelong musician there have been many experiences that have guided me and taught me lessons. I was lucky to grow up around the great tradition of Motown, where artists were offered an opportunity to be discovered and were trained in manners, dress and performing. This gave me a chance to grow into a career and achieve a fulfillment unknown to many. I have experienced firsthand how cultural, ethnic, religious and racial barriers dissolved in life because looking for something to admire dissolved other considerations.
In general, how has the use of Mr. Hubbard's administrative technology impacted your business?
I was introduced to Mr. Hubbard's work in college. Later, when I was working for the Public Works Department, I learned about the Hubbard Management System and it helped me succeed in that job. After that, I took every course in Hubbard Management that I could, and I've used those skills to compliment my music career.
What piece of Mr. Hubbard's administrative wisdom have you found particularly helpful in making your business successful?
Mr. Hubbard refers to art as "the quality of communication," and that really resonates with me. I took a Communications course and that really offered me tools both as a musician and as a teacher. Teaching music has been an opportunity to duplicate communication, emotions and intention, from student to student and as a group.
As a successful art business owner, is there one really valuable tip that you would like our readers to take away with them?
Continue to expand your creations. After the pandemic I started writing songs and even won an award from Sweetwater Sound. This led to others being interested in playing my music and that is a project in progress.

Astrid Reeves

I recently had an art show called "Arts in the Middle" in Urbanna, VA. It was my first big art show of 2025 and what a great way to kick off the season! I decided to apply for this show because I've never seen that part of Virginia before. It was lovely, so close to the water and the town itself was so historic and quaint. They have a law there that allows you to drive golf carts around on the streets in the downtown area. How fun is that? I discovered that Urbanna is the oldest port town in America due to the tobacco trade back then.
I had a really great show and met lots of nice people who admired and bought my artwork. The show sponsors and all the volunteers were super supportive. My big piece on the front, "Laguna Beach at Sunrise," attracted a lot of attention. And somehow, miraculously, the sunlight backlit the paintings in the back of the tent and made them glow. There was actually one person who made a beeline for my tent and said she had to come over because she couldn't figure out how my paintings were glowing like that. Definitely a fortuitous angle of the sun!
